发明名称 Integration of direct combustion with gasification for reduction of NOx emissions
摘要 The methods and systems of the present invention reduce NOx emissions in combustion systems, e.g., power plants, boilers, furnaces, incinerators, engines, and any combinations thereof. The inventive process decreases NOx emissions from stationary combustion sources and provides improved utilization of low-grade biomass and other waste fuels without slagging and fouling problems. The invention reduces NOx emissions while utilizing gasified fuels, including biomass and low-grade waste fuels, by gasifying solid fuels and injecting produced gas into a reburning zone of, for example, a boiler at relatively low temperatures and in relatively small amounts. By feeding the gas directly into a reburning zone, the need for gas cleaning is eliminated or substantially reduced as tars are burned in the flame and alkali species may be present at much lower levels than is the case with direct combustion applications.
